    2. Hello, My Frank David Thompson was b. 16 May 1857 in Butler Co., Ohio, and d. 18 Sept. 1917. To the best of my knowledge, I don't think he had a nickname like 'Buzzy', or I think I probably would have heard about it. He married Mary Jane "Molly" Harris 16 March 1876 in Darlington, Montgomery Co., Indiana. She was born 1857 & d. 1928. Other than this information, all I have is the following: "Well Known Painter Dies: Frank David Thompson, 60, well known painter and paper-hanger of the city, died yesterday morning at 11:40 o'clock at the home of his daughter, Mrs. Kyle Stradling, on Luick Avenue. Mr. Thompson was born in Ohio. He was a member of the Crawfordsville Lodge of the Loyal Order of Moose. He is survived by two sons, Guy W. Thompson and Harry Thompson; and five daughters, Mrs. Kyle Stradling, Mrs. Edward Knecht, Mrs. Grace Bechtel, Mrs. Charles Knecht, all of Muncie, and Mrs. Grant Hickerson, of Indianapolis. The funeral services will be held at the Stradling home Thursday afternoon at 2:30 o'clock. Burial will be made in Beech Grove Cemetery." Please know that I have a note written by Pauline Knecht Mitchell, my Father's sister & my Aunt, that says: "Grandfather Thompson had a grocery on the corner just a couple houses away so I spent time there. He would let me fix a treat of candy for those people who paid their bills. He soon found out I was giving his profit away because I filled the sacks with candy, usually the kind I liked. So he stopped this. He spent most of his time entertaining ladies in his back room where he lived. Grandfather or Frank D. Thompson left Molly, my Grandmother, with 7 children to raise. He married Wilda immediately. They had a restaurant in Linden, IN. I was there a couple of times."
